Walgreens integrates rewards with Apple Pay

Walgreens integrates rewards with Apple Pay

Walgreens has become the first merchant to integrate its customer rewards program with the Apple Pay mobile payment platform. Also on Thursday, Walgreens announced plans to migrate its Healthcare Clinic walk-in medical clinics to the Epic electronic health record (EHR) platform, called EpicCare.

NACDS Foundation names research program director

NACDS Foundation names research program director

Sara Roszak has been promoted to director of research programs at the National Association of Chain Drug Stores Foundation. The NACDS Foundation said Wednesday that Roszak, in her new position, will help drive the expansion of the foundation’s research portfolio.

Genoa acquires telepsychiatry provider

Genoa acquires telepsychiatry provider

Genoa is launching a telepsychiatry service with its acquisition of 1DocWay Inc., the nation’s largest outpatient telepsychiatry provider. Called Genoa Telepsychiatry, the service offers a user-friendly platform to connect mental health providers and patients, Genoa said Wednesday.

Industry mourns passing of FMI’s Cathy Polley

Industry mourns passing of FMI’s Cathy Polley

Cathy Polley, vice president of health and wellness at the Food Marketing Institute and executive director of the FMI Foundation, died earlier this week after a long battle with cancer. A registered pharmacist, Polley during the course of her career emerged as a leading advocate for the profession.

Meijer opens pharmacy in Michigan hospital

Meijer opens pharmacy in Michigan hospital

Supercenter operator Meijer has opened a full-service retail pharmacy here at Spectrum Health Butterworth Hospital. Meijer said the opening, announced Monday, makes it one of the first major retailers to open a pharmacy in a large hospital system in Michigan.

Walmart health & wellness president to depart

Walmart health & wellness president to depart

Labeed Diab is leaving his post as president of health and wellness for Walmart U.S. to join Brookdale Senior Living Inc. as chief operating officer. Plans call for Diab to start at Brookdale, a Nashville, Tenn.-based operator of senior living communities across the country, on Nov. 16.

CVS in-store campaign supports cancer research

CVS in-store campaign supports cancer research

CVS/pharmacy has kicked its second annual in-store fundraising campaign to benefit the cancer research group Stand Up To Cancer (SU2C). CVS said Monday that the campaign, which features actress and SU2C ambassador Eva Longoria, is part of a three-year, $10 million commitment by CVS Health to SU2C.
